Fidelity Blue Chip Growth ETF

258 hedge funds and large institutions have $19.7B invested in Fidelity Blue Chip Growth ETF in 2025 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 57 funds opening new positions, 111 increasing their positions, 59 reducing their positions, and 19 closing their positions.
